Transaction 4cafde54c655c794640c1dd5c75300bad97dba15816073e4efe5debd7d3643cf
1 Input
1 Output
-
4cafde54c655c794640c1dd5c75300bad97dba15816073e4efe5debd7d3643cf:0
- value
- 3063314
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 15df5eba5c4c4f8f608ca5c49bcd0d26b4ff8a53 OP_EQUAL
- address
- 33gfhbQc2te343EDuASa2Ru3J6GFtcHTMc